Kenneth Martin Statler, proud veteran
Kenneth Martin Statler passed away at his home in Georgetown on Monday, August 28th, 2023. He was born in Sedgewickville, Missouri on February 15, 1931 to the late Greeley and Pearl Statler. He is survived by his wife of 61 years, Alice Fay Statler, his son Keith Statler (Heather); two grandsons, Cole and Garrett Statler of Millsboro, Delaware; his sister Wanda Wilke of Jackson, Missouri; his brother Larry Statler (Mary Ann) of Jackson, Missouri; his brother Glenn Statler of Vancouver, Washington; and his sister-in-law, Wendy Holloway (David) of Millsboro, Delaware.
Ken was a proud United States military veteran who served in both the Korean and Vietnam wars.
Ken was an avid Nascar fan. He was also a devoted volunteer for many years in Pop Warner Football and Little League where he enjoyed watching his son play. In his later years, he took great pride in following the many sports and activities of his grandsons, as well.
